ZIP 44870 and ZIP 44874 are ZIP Code areas in Ohio.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 44870 has the higher population (39,817 vs 253 in ZIP 44874). ZIP 44874 has the higher median household income ($72,500 vs $58,797 in ZIP 44870). ZIP 44870 has the higher median home value ($148,600 vs $132,100 in ZIP 44874).
